How to Actually Weigh Tongue Weight Before You Tow
Tongue weight is the one number in this whole subject that you can measure yourself, and almost nobody does. Everyone calculates it from a percentage, and the percentage is a design convention rather than a description of the trailer sitting in your driveway.
The percentage tells you what a well-loaded trailer should have. Weighing tells you what yours does have. Those are different questions and only the second one keeps you legal.
Why the percentage is not enough
The industry teaches a proportion of loaded trailer weight that should sit on the ball. It is a real and useful design target and it is not a measurement of your trailer.
Three reasons it can be badly wrong for you.
Loading changes it enormously. Move a heavy item from behind the trailer's axles to in front of them and the tongue weight goes up, with the total trailer weight unchanged. A water tank filled or empty, a generator moved, a bike rack on the back: any of these shift it.
A percentage of an estimated total is an estimate of an estimate. If you do not know the trailer's actual loaded weight, applying a percentage to a brochure figure compounds two errors.
And your vehicle may publish a hard cap that the percentage would exceed. This site's own work has already found a published vehicle tongue cap that a conventional percentage of that vehicle's own maximum trailer rating would have gone past. When a manufacturer's stated cap and the general convention disagree, the manufacturer's cap governs, and you only discover the conflict if you have a real number to compare.

What too little and too much each do
Too little tongue weight is the dangerous one, and it is the one people accidentally create by loading heavy items at the back to keep the truck level.
A trailer with insufficient weight ahead of its axles is unstable. It will sway, and once sway starts it feeds itself. No hitch, no sway bar and no driving technique reliably fixes a trailer that is loaded tail-heavy.
Too much tongue weight overloads the vehicle. It goes onto the rear axle and against payload, it lifts the front axle, and it can put you over the vehicle's rear gross axle weight rating even when everything else looks fine. Payload is the limit that binds first on most rigs, and tongue weight is the part of it people forget to count.
So there is a window, and the window is bounded above by your vehicle's numbers and below by stability. Both ends require knowing the actual figure.
Four ways to get a real number
In order of accuracy.
1. A public truck scale
The most accurate and the least convenient, and the one worth doing once.
The method is a subtraction. You weigh the combination in one configuration, then in another, and the difference is the tongue weight. Specifically: weigh with the trailer coupled, then uncouple and weigh the vehicle alone on the same scale in the same session, and the increase on the vehicle's axles when coupled is the tongue weight.
Public truck scales are at truck stops, and they are set up for exactly this. The staff have seen it many times. Costs a small fee and gives you numbers you can rely on.

2. A dedicated tongue weight scale
A purpose-built device that the trailer's coupler rests on, reading the downward force directly.
Accurate enough, reusable, and it lets you re-check every time you load differently, which is the real advantage. A trailer weighed once and then loaded differently is an unweighed trailer.
Check the device's own rating range before buying: they are made for bands, and one rated far above your tongue weight reads poorly at the bottom of its range.
3. A bathroom scale and a lever
The method that gets you a real number with equipment you own, and it works because of a simple mechanical principle.
A bathroom scale on its own will usually not read a trailer tongue directly, because most tongue weights exceed a domestic scale's range and because putting a coupler on a glass scale breaks the scale.
The lever version: a beam is set up so that one end rests on a pivot block and the other rests on the bathroom scale, with the trailer's coupler bearing down at a measured point along the beam. The scale reads a fraction of the true weight, and the fraction is determined by where the coupler sits relative to the pivot and the scale. Multiply accordingly.
Get the arrangement and the arithmetic from a source that shows the geometry, because the multiplier depends entirely on the distances and getting it wrong gives you a confident wrong number. Set it up so nothing can roll, shift or fall. Chock the trailer wheels, keep the trailer coupled to something or supported by its jack, and keep hands and feet clear of anything under load.
4. Ask the seller, then verify
The weakest, and worth stating because it is what most people actually do. A dealer's stated tongue weight is for the trailer as built, usually dry, usually without options, and usually without your things in it.
Treat it as a starting point and weigh it once loaded. The difference between dry weight, GVWR, UVW and NCC is where most of the error in a quoted figure comes from.
When to weigh
Once, properly, for the trailer as you actually load it. That gives you a baseline and tells you whether your loading habit is in the window.
Again whenever the load changes materially. A new appliance, a generator, water tanks filled, a heavy item moved front to back, a rack added.
And before a long trip with anything unusual on board.
Not every trip. The point is to learn your trailer, and once you know that your usual load produces a figure comfortably inside your window, checking every weekend is not adding information.
Where you stop
- Chock the wheels. Every method here involves a trailer that is not attached to a vehicle at some point, and a trailer that rolls with somebody near the coupler is the injury in this article.
- Never get under a trailer supported only by its jack.
- Never lift a coupler by hand to feel whether it is heavy. This is not a measurement and it is a back injury.
- Do not weigh on a slope. Every method assumes level ground and the reading is wrong on a grade.
- If the number comes back above your vehicle's published cap, the answer is to redistribute or to reduce the load, not to buy hardware. Weight distribution moves load between axles and does not remove tongue weight from the vehicle.
- Trailer axle, bearing, brake and suspension work is a shop job. If weighing reveals an axle overloaded, that is a loading fix and possibly a trailer-capacity conversation, not a modification you make yourself.
The short version
The percentage is a design target and weighing is a measurement, and only the measurement tells you what your trailer is doing today. Get a real number from a public truck scale once, and from a dedicated tongue scale or a properly laid-out lever setup whenever the load changes. Compare it against your vehicle's own published tongue cap, not against the percentage, when the two disagree. Too little tongue weight causes sway that no hardware fixes; too much eats payload and lifts the front axle. Chock the wheels, work on level ground, and never lift a coupler to guess.
